Improving Page Load Speed
Page load speed is not just a technical benchmark; it is a critical factor that influences user experience and SEO rankings. Studies have shown that if a page takes longer than three seconds to load, a significant percentage of users may abandon the site. Improving load speed can involve several factors:
- Image Optimization: Compressing images without sacrificing quality can significantly enhance load speed. Tools are available to facilitate this process.
- Minifying CSS, HTML, and JavaScript: Reducing the size of these files can help decrease load times. Removal of unnecessary characters can streamline how browsers render web pages.
- Browser Caching: Leveraging browser caching means that returning users can load the page more quickly as their browser has stored parts of it on their device.
Mobile Responsiveness Considerations
In an age where mobile traffic accounts for a significant portion of web usage, ensuring the Max79 homepage is mobile-responsive is essential. A responsive design means that the site adapts seamlessly to different screen sizes, ensuring functional navigation and maintaining aesthetic appeal across devices.
Google also considers mobile-friendliness when ranking pages, making this a critical component of SEO. Implementing frameworks like Bootstrap or using CSS media queries can help create a responsive design. Regularly testing the homepage on various devices can also catch issues and facilitate continual improvements.

Analyzing Performance Metrics of the Max79 Homepage
Key Metrics to Track
To ensure the Max79 homepage continuously meets user expectations and converts visitors effectively, it is essential to track various performance metrics. Key metrics to focus on include:
- Traffic Sources: Understanding where visitors are coming from (organic search, social, direct, etc.) can inform targeted marketing strategies.
- Bounce Rate: A high bounce rate may indicate that visitors do not find what they are looking for, which can lead to adjustments in content or design.
- Conversion Rate: Tracking the percentage of visitors who complete desired actions (like signing up or purchasing) helps gauge the effectiveness of the homepage.
- Session Duration: Longer session durations generally indicate higher engagement levels and content value for the users.
